Can the fat injection procedure be used to enlarge the buttocks? If not, are there any procedures available for this?
A:
Fat injection to enlarge the buttocks, in my opinion, is not a reliable procedure. The fat may dissolve in a relatively short period of time. I believe that there is the potential for lumps of scar tissue that could be removed only by a surgical procedure. Implants placed in the buttocks have a higher complication rate than many other cosmetic procedures, so I personally am not a proponent of this procedure.

In upper eyelid surgery, what technique will provide the best result, with less scarring and long lasting results: using a "cool" laser or the traditional method?
A:
If it were a member of my own family, I would recommend the traditional method. The scar is 95% in the eyelid fold and cannot be seen. In most cases, there is excess skin as well as fat that must be removed, and this necessitates the traditional method.
